Practical Embroidery Designer Notes
Before you commit My Dog is Better Than Yours Svg to a final project, I recommend a few steps that I follow with every new embroidery file. First, test the design on scrap fabric that matches your intended product. This lets you check the stitch density, thread color contrast, and overall hoop size compatibility without risking your finished goods. Second, review the design in a black and white mockup to see how it reads without color distraction. Third, compare it on both light and dark fabric backgrounds to confirm that the visual personality holds up in both scenarios.
Use a proper stabilizer for the fabric you choose. For tote bags and aprons, a medium-weight tear-away works well. For sweatshirts and caps, a cut-away stabilizer gives better long-term support. Check the thread colors you plan to use against the design’s natural contrast needs. I found that a single bright thread color on a neutral background gave the most professional result, though you could also experiment with multi-color versions if the design’s format allows it.
